Obituary for Molly V. Oberst
Murrells Inlet…..

Molly Hessert Oberst, 80, of Murrells Inlet, died Thursday, Nov. 29, at Embrace Hospice after an illness.
Mrs. Oberst was born Sept. 3, 1938, in Philadelphia, Pa., a daughter of the late George Walter Hessert and Ann Hessert Cary. She grew up in Calvert County, Md., and lived most her adult life in Clinton, Md. She was employed for many years by the Department of Health and Human Services in Washington, D.C., before retiring in Murrells Inlet in 1997.
In addition to her parents, Mrs. Oberst was predeceased by her husband, Robert F. Oberst, her brother George “Smokey” Hessert and her sister Jo Ann Cooke.
She is survived by her daughters Virginia “Ginger” Paddack and her husband Allan of Granbury, Texas, and Vicki Bell and her husband Doug of Conway; her sisters Anna King of Brandywine, Md., Pauline Dickens of Murrells Inlet, Evelyn Lyons of Queenstown, Md., and Bernadette Benson of La Plata, Md.; her grandson Christian Paddock; and many nieces nephews across the country. Mrs. Oberst was also blessed with many good and caring friends.
Funeral services will be held Monday, December 3, 2018, at 11 a.m. at Christ the Servant Lutheran Church, 2105 E. Highway 501 in Conway. Pastor Joan Scheffler officiating. The family will receive visitors one hour prior to the service at the church. In lieu of flowers, memorials may be sent to the charity of one’s choice.
Goldfinch Funeral Home, Conway Chapel is in charge of arrangements.
